Output cdbb24a34eb84df791199af9f7be2ca7003d48fc79a81aabd2b9c4b23265d950:2

value
64028944
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acd490f43d499373e2ac8cde749b00cabc8e4678 OP_EQUAL
address
3HSrnu6KEMUTeEcLbdjjgbnHygSz3qXA7M
transaction
cdbb24a34eb84df791199af9f7be2ca7003d48fc79a81aabd2b9c4b23265d950
spent
true